How do you know if a zener diode is bad?

If a zener diode reads high resistance in both directions, this is a sign that the diode is open. A diode should not measure very high resistance in the forward biased direction. The diode should be replaced in the circuit.

What is test current in zener diode?

For each Zener diode, the Zener voltage (VZ) is measured at a specified Zener test current (IZ). For example, the Zener voltage for a 1N4732A ranges from 4.465 to 4.935V with a typical value of 4.7V at a test current of 53mA.

How can you tell if a diode is bad?

Diode Mode Testing Procedure Connect the red probe of the multimeter to the anode and black probe to the cathode. This means the diode is forward-biased. Observe the reading on multimeter's display. If the displayed voltage value is in between 0.6 to 0.7 (for a Silicon Diode), then the diode is healthy and perfect.

What happens when a zener diode fails?

Interestingly enough, when Zener diodes fail due to excessive power dissipation, they usually fail shorted rather than open. A diode failed in this manner is readily detected: it drops almost zero voltage when biased either way, like a piece of wire.

Can we distinguish between Zener diode and rectifier diode using multimeter?

No, the multimeter does not provide enough voltage to measure the breakdown of most zener diodes.

Do diodes have continuity?

Diodes should show continuity in one direction of current flow and no continuity in the other direction, but only under certain measurement conditions. The measuring (e.g., multimeter) device must have a voltage above the junction voltage for the diode.

How do zener diodes work in a circuit?

A Zener diode operates just like a normal diode when it is forward-biased. However, a small leakage current flows through the diode when connected in reverse biased mode. As the reverse voltage increases to the predetermined breakdown voltage (Vz), current starts flowing through the diode.

How much current does a Zener need?

The current, IZM, of a Zener diode is the maximum current that can flow through a Zener diode at its rated voltage, VZ. Typically there is also a minimum current required for the operation of the diode. As a rough rule of thumb, this can be around 5 to 10 mA for a typical leaded 400 mW device.

What is the resistance of a Zener diode?

The resistance, RZ, of a zener diode is the value of impedance across the diode that acts like a small resistance in series with the zener. Zener diodes are not perfect diodes. No matter how great they are designed, they will always have some value of impedance.

Do diodes fail short or open?

The common reasons for a diode failure are excessive forward current and a large reverse voltage. Usually, large reverse voltage leads to a shorted diode while overcurrent makes it fail open.

How do you check a diode without a multimeter?

Using a component tester to test diode without a multimeter

  1. Turn on the component tester.
  2. Place diode in the socket area of the tester.
  3. Press the test button.
  4. If the diode is ok, you will see on the screen it Vf (forward voltage)
  5. If Vf is around about 0.7 for Si diode, then you a good diode else a bad one.
